CEO David Kostman bought 46,500 shares across 3 transactions for $53,250.15 ($1.07–$1.19 range)

David Kostman, CEO of Teads (TEAD), executed 3 separate purchases totaling 46,500 shares for $53,250.15 at prices ranging from $1.07 to $1.19 on 2026-05-29, 2026-06-01, and 2026-06-02. The blended average price of $1.15 sits above the current price of $1.08, and the stock is -65.5% from its 52-week high of $3.13. Kostman's cross-ticker track record shows 1 prior buy with an average 90-day return of -31.2% and a 90d win rate of 0.00%. The company reported recent-quarter revenue of $265,983,000.00 with net income of $-38,786,000.00, and was unprofitable over its most recent full fiscal year, though annual revenue growth stands at +46.1%. This accumulation—which increases his holdings by 3.1% to 1,553,437 shares—occurs as the stock has risen 23.0% over 90 days and 16.3% over 30 days, following a steep drawdown from the 52-week high.

CCO Mary Spilman buys 105,000 TEAD shares at $0.99; now holds 1,505,000 shares post-transaction.

Mary Spilman, Chief Commercial Officer, purchased 105,000 shares at $0.99, increasing her holdings by 105,000 shares from 1,400,000 to 1,505,000 shares. The company is unprofitable, reporting net income of $-38,786,000.00 for its most recent full fiscal year, while generating revenue of $265,983,000.00 in the latest quarter with annual revenue growth of +46.1%. The current stock price of $1.20 stands -61.7% from the 52-week high of $3.13 but is +57.9% over the 30-day period and +45.9% over the 90-day period. Director Krindel Yaffa purchased 10,000 shares at blended $0.73 after -61.7% 90-day decline; TEAD stock off 78.5% from 52-week high.

Krindel Yaffa, a director at Teads Holding Co., made 2 separate purchases totaling 10,000 shares for $7,324.32, executed across 2025-12-11 and 2025-12-12 at a blended average price of $0.73. This transaction increases her holdings by 9.9% to 111,027 shares. However, the timing and broader context raise concerns about transaction judgment: the stock has declined 78.5% from its 52-week high of $3.11 and has fallen 61.7% over the past 90 days, placing it at $0.67 (below the purchase price). Examining Yaffa's prior trade history at TEAD reveals a consistent pattern of poor timing across 5 prior buy transactions, with 0 of 5 showing positive 90-day returns; her cross-ticker track record is similarly weak, with a 90-day win rate of 0.00% across 7 prior open-market buys. The company itself is unprofitable with negative net income of $-19,690,000.00 in the latest quarter, annual revenue declining 4.9%, and a modest market cap of $63,965,452.75 against revenue of $318,772,000.00. CEO Kostman bought 20,000 shares of OB at $3.98; stock down 45.7% from 52-week high amid -4.9% revenue decline.

David Kostman, Chief Executive Officer of Outbrain Inc., purchased 20,000 shares at $3.98 on 2025-03-13, bringing his total holdings to 828,940 shares. The purchase occurs in a significantly deteriorated price context: the stock trades at $4.13, down 45.7% from its 52-week high of $7.60 and down 38.7% over the past 30 days. Outbrain's operational trajectory is concerning—annual revenue declined 4.9% year-over-year, and the company was unprofitable over its most recent full fiscal year, though it returned to profitability in the latest quarter with $6.7M net income.
